Coil springs, those ubiquitous components found in countless applications, are designed to be resilient and reliable. However, even the toughest materials eventually succumb to the relentless forces of time and use. So, do coil springs wear out? The answer, unfortunately, is yes. But the good news is that understanding the factors that influence spring wear and tear can help you prolong their lifespan and ensure optimal performance.
Coil springs are marvels of engineering, designed to withstand repeated cycles of compression and extension. They are made from highly durable materials like spring steel, which can handle significant stress without breaking. However, these springs are not indestructible, and over time, they will show signs of wear and tear. The rate and extent of wear depend on various factors, including the type of spring, its application, and the operating environment.
One primary form of wear is **fatigue**, which occurs due to repeated stress cycles. Each time a coil spring is compressed or extended, it experiences internal stresses. These stresses can cause microscopic cracks to form in the spring material, which grow over time with repeated cycles. Eventually, these cracks can lead to a weakening of the spring and even failure. Another type of wear is **friction**, which can occur between the coils of the spring, especially under heavy loads. This friction can generate heat, which can further contribute to fatigue and wear.
Moreover, **corrosion** can significantly impact coil spring longevity. In environments where moisture and corrosive elements are present, the spring material can oxidize or rust. This corrosion weakens the spring and reduces its ability to withstand stress. In addition to fatigue, friction, and corrosion, **overloading** the spring beyond its design capacity can also accelerate wear and tear. When a spring is subjected to forces exceeding its design limits, it can deform permanently or even fracture. This can lead to a loss of spring force, uneven compression, and a reduction in the spring's lifespan.
